  • Unless you have a DNA test or some kind of test where DNA testing is part of it, there's no real way you can know 100% what sex your baby is prior to birth.  There are any number of reasons why a girl would look like a boy and vice versa.

    That being said, the u/s equipment is so sophisticated now that by 20 weeks (unless the baby is hiding the junk) you will be able to know for almost 100% certainty what sex your baby is.   By that point and going forward, mistakes are rare, especially with an experienced doc or u/s tech doing the u/s. 

    When we got the money shots on both girls during the 20 week scan, there was no doubt they were both girls.  Three lines = girl.
